[gelöst] Info Bereiche
Eingetragen von memo (95)
am 03.02.2014 - 21:39 Uhr in
am 03.02.2014 - 21:39 Uhr in
Hallo Liebe Community,
ich hätte noch eine Frage. Als Anfänger habe ich viele Sachen mit Drupal realisieren können. Jedoch ein kleines Problem kann ich nicht bzw. ich weiss nicht, wie es geht. Und ehrlich gesagt ich weiß auch nicht, ob die Frage eine Drupal Frage oder HTLM/CSS Frage ist, weiß nicht.
Also ich habe z.B. ein Content-Typ mit dem Name Veranstaltungen. Aber im unteren Bereich soll eine Info Bereich mit verschieden Hintergrundfarbe gezeigt werden. Was auf dieser Seit ist, wollte ich genau haben:
z.B.unter der Artikel steht Tips zum Sperkonto mit andre Hintergrundfarbe. Wie könnte man sowas machen?
Vielen Dank
- Anmelden oder Registrieren um Kommentare zu schreiben
memo schrieb z.B.unter der
am 03.02.2014 - 23:31 Uhr
z.B.unter der Artikel steht Tips zum Sperkonto mit andre Hintergrundfarbe.
Was soll das bedeuten? Sparkonto?
WEBTRANSFORMER
Ooo sorry, ich hatte
am 04.02.2014 - 00:23 Uhr
Ooo sorry,
ich hatte vergessen den Link zu einer Seite beizufügen.
Hier bitte: https://www.study-in.de/de/studium/vor-der-abreise/nachweis-der-finanzie...
Es gibt viele verschiedene
am 04.02.2014 - 01:09 Uhr
Es gibt viele verschiedene Möglichkeiten.
Man könnte z.B. Blöcke anlegen und diese dann unter bestimmten Content Types anzeigen lassen.
Die Hintergrundfarbe könnte man dann per CSS festlegen.
Wenn es noch flexibler sein soll, könntest du diese Tipps als eigene Nodes eintragen.
In deinem Artikel könntest du dann eine Referenz setzen zu einem der Tipps.
Diese Referenzen dann als ganze Nodes ausgeben.
WEBTRANSFORMER
Danke für die Antwort. Ja mit
am 04.02.2014 - 01:29 Uhr
Danke für die Antwort. Ja mit Blöcken geht, das weiß ich. Aber wenn ich mehrere Seite habe, dann muss ich für jede Seite ein Block mit verschiedene Information machen. Ich habe eig. eine Lösung gefunden. Also habe ich ein Tetx Field im z.B. Content-Typ Veranstaltungen hingefügt und habe dann mit CSS festgelegt. Ich weiß aber nicht, ob diese Lösung empfohlen wird.
Wenn sich die Tipps
am 04.02.2014 - 09:51 Uhr
Wenn sich die Tipps wiederholen, wäre das zu viel Aufwand.
Packe diese Tipps in eigene Beiträge.
Dann eine Referenz herstellen von deinem Artikel/News etc. zu einem deiner Tipps. Im Content Type kann man es dann so einstellen, dass z.B. statt einem Referenzlink gleich der gesamte Inhalt angezeigt wird.
Artikel -> Tipps --------> Rendered Reference
https://drupal.org/project/entityreference
PS: Mit CSS dann einfärben ist vollkommen in Ordnung und auch der "richtige" Weg.
WEBTRANSFORMER
Vielen Dank Gökmen, das ist
am 04.02.2014 - 22:25 Uhr
Vielen Dank Gökmen,
das ist ja auch eine Lösung. Aber wenn ich z.B. 100 Tipps bzw. Info Bereiche haben will, soll ich dann auch 100 Tipps Inhalte erstellen? Das wäre ziemlich viel. Man muss noch 100 Inhalte erstellen und zu jedem Inhalt ein Tipp verbinden. Ich glaube das wäre noch aufwändiger als meine Lösung. Oder habe ich dein Kommentar völlig missverstanden? Nochmals Danke
memo schriebVielen Dank
am 04.02.2014 - 22:36 Uhr
Vielen Dank Gökmen,
das ist ja auch eine Lösung. Aber wenn ich z.B. 100 Tipps bzw. Info Bereiche haben will, soll ich dann auch 100 Tipps Inhalte erstellen? Das wäre ziemlich viel. Man muss noch 100 Inhalte erstellen und zu jedem Inhalt ein Tipp verbinden. Ich glaube das wäre noch aufwändiger als meine Lösung. Oder habe ich dein Kommentar völlig missverstanden? Nochmals Danke
Du musst nur 100 Nodes erstellen, wenn es 100 verschiedene Tipps sind.
Deine Artikel kannst du dann per Referenz verbinden... das dauert ja wohl keine paar Sekunden. Ehrlich gesagt würde mir kein anderer Weg einfallen, um es noch schneller zu machen.
Alternativ kannst du die Tipps auch als Taxonomiebegriffe abspeichern, aber auch hier müsstest du eine Referenz legen. Man würde dadurch aber keine Zeit sparen.
WEBTRANSFORMER
Also, ich bin nicht sicher,
am 04.02.2014 - 22:59 Uhr
Also, ich bin nicht sicher, ob ich den Sachverhalt richtig verstehe. Ich formuliere mal, was ich verstehe:
Du möchtest unter ganz bestimmte Seiten einen Block mit einem grad zum Seitenthema passenden Tipp.
Wenn ja, dann würde ich folgendes tun:
- neues Taxonomievokabular "Tipptypen": hier die passenden Themen als Begriffe erfassen
- neuer Inhaltstyp "Tipps" mit einer Taxonomiereferenz zum neuen Vokabular
- dem ordentlichen Inhaltstyp der Seiten ebenfalls eine Taxonomieferenz darauf geben
- Eine neue View machen, die random einen Node aus "Tipps" in einem Block anzeigt. Diese View mit einem Kontextfilter für die Taxonomie versehen.
Sollte mit je einem Begriff gehen, ob es mit mehreren Begriffen pro Node geht, weiss ich nicht.
Vielleicht bringt Dich so ein Ansatz einen Schritt weiter.
lg leda
"Du liebst es, Du brauchst es oder Du gibst es weg"
www.leda.ch
Danke. Ich werde es
am 04.02.2014 - 23:05 Uhr
Danke. Ich werde es versuchen. Ich glaub hier hat man ein Problem. Also angenommen habe ich 100 Tipps Node erstellt und die an der gewünschte Node verbunden, wo eig. Inhalt und Tipps stehen sollen. Bisher ist OK. Aber diese Tipps Node haben auch eigene URI und irgendwann werden die durch Suchmaschinen indexiert. Dann würden die auch unabhängig von eigentlichen Nodes gezeigt. Man würde ohne abhängige bzw. eig. Inhalt nicht wissen, was diese Tipps/Infos bedeuten. Oder?
Um zu vermeiden dass die
am 04.02.2014 - 23:28 Uhr
Um zu vermeiden dass die Tipps einzeln angesehen werden als Node, kannst du das Rabbit Hole Module benutzen.
Du kannst damit festlegen, dass z.B. bestimmte Node Types nicht einzeln angesehen werden können.
https://drupal.org/project/rabbit_hole
WEBTRANSFORMER
Danke. Das könnte auch eine
am 05.02.2014 - 00:18 Uhr
@leda.ch
Danke. Das könnte auch eine Lösung sein. Ich würde aber gern sowas ohne Taxonomy Begriffe machen. Also ganz einfach: EINE node soll in zwei Teile gegliedert werden. Unter der node, wo Tipps/Infos stehen, sollte einfach z.B. Hintergrundfarbe, Border, Padding, Margin etc. haben.
@Goekmen
Jaa je mehr Informationen ich bekomme, desto wird komplizierter es.
Drupal ist gut: man kann alles machen.
Drupal ist nicht gut: fast für jede gewünschte Anpassung soll man viele Module installieren.
Um deinen Weg zu folgen, habe ich drei Module gebraucht. Wäre es möglich noch einfache Lösung zu geben?
Was stört Dich an der
am 05.02.2014 - 00:47 Uhr
Was stört Dich an der Taxonomie? Mit einem kontextabhängigen Block unter Deinem Node-Content hast du doch zwei separierte Teile? Du könntest das sogar abhängig von der Taxonomie in der View mit unterschiedlichen Klassen über CSS stylen.
Und wenn das ganze wirklich nur in einer Node stattfinden soll, dann schau Dir auch mal die Display Suite an.
lg leda
"Du liebst es, Du brauchst es oder Du gibst es weg"
www.leda.ch
memo schrieb @Goekmen Jaa je
am 05.02.2014 - 08:34 Uhr
@Goekmen
Jaa je mehr Informationen ich bekomme, desto wird komplizierter es.
Drupal ist gut: man kann alles machen.
Drupal ist nicht gut: fast für jede gewünschte Anpassung soll man viele Module installieren.
Um deinen Weg zu folgen, habe ich drei Module gebraucht. Wäre es möglich noch einfache Lösung zu geben?
Du fragst nach Hilfe, findest aber alles zu "umständlich". Du hast jetzt einige Lösungsansätze.
Du kommst nicht drumherum weitere Module zu installieren- so oder so...
WEBTRANSFORMER
Tipps könnten natürlich auch
am 05.02.2014 - 08:45 Uhr
Taxonomy-Terms mit zusätzlichem Feld sein ;-)
Grüße
Ronald
leda.ch schrieb Was stört
am 11.02.2014 - 21:01 Uhr
Was stört Dich an der Taxonomie? Mit einem kontextabhängigen Block unter Deinem Node-Content hast du doch zwei separierte Teile? Du könntest das sogar abhängig von der Taxonomie in der View mit unterschiedlichen Klassen über CSS stylen.
Und wenn das ganze wirklich nur in einer Node stattfinden soll, dann schau Dir auch mal die Display Suite an.
Vielen Dank. Gelöst mit DS.